Output 904b633e8ed6570ab907d3af28a9ef91e6c592094188254824871d5901fdba87:3

value
10986166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d11c93de257277c21a0f7d84b10fe99829d2893c OP_EQUAL
address
3LkhPF4uERh9wUSGG7mLkwCt7pzjjswPQq
transaction
904b633e8ed6570ab907d3af28a9ef91e6c592094188254824871d5901fdba87
spent
true